14 SFS has a Brand Name Requirement for a Drone Detection Shield IAW DAFMAN 31-101_DAFGM2025-01, paragrpah 4.5, -centric Counter-small Unmanned Aircraft System (C-sUAS) capability to provide persistent detection, identification, classification, and alerting of small UAS (sUAS) in and around Columbus Air Force Base (CAFB), MS. The capability will protect the 14th Flying Training Wing's training operations (≈260 sorties/day), support base security, and provide actionable, centralized situational awareness to the Base Defense Operations Center. The system must be designed so a defeat capability may be added later without replacing core detection infrastructure.
The requirement is for one (1) Lot of the Drone Shield Immediate Response Kit, including all associated non-personal services, labor, tools, and equipment required for setup and implementation as defined in the Statement of Work.
